Basics:
GS=Gap Short (shortened electrode space)
DE=Double Ended (double-sided lamp with threaded pin)
SE=Single Ended (one-sided lamp)
PAR=Lamp built in a parabolic reflector
HMP=Due to their special filling and to their electrode system, HMP-lamps cannot only be "dimmed", but also be "boosted", i. e. be operated beyond their rated power. During this, the light technical characteristics, such as color temperature, color rendering index and light output are practically constant during "dimming" and "boosting".

Technical specifications
Voltage (lamps):230 V
Nominal wattage:1800 W
Base:(P)SFC
Lamp type:Metal vapour lamp
Color temperature:5600K
Color rendering index (CRI):90 Ra
Construction:Double-sided socket
Burning position:P15 (horizontal ±15°
Lamp life:2000 h
Luminous flux:155000 lm
Dimensions (LxD):364x41 mm
Weight:220 g
